Environmental Achievements
- Total GHG emissions decreased by approximately 18.2% from approximately 55 tCO2e in FY2020 to approximately 45 tCO2e in FY2021. This is due to the decreases in vehicle usage and electricity consumption at premises as a result of reduction of face-to-face business meetings and work from home arrangement in light of the novel coronavirus pandemic (“COVID-19”).
- Total amount of paper consumed by the Group decreased by approximately 11.5% from approximately 836 kg in FY2020 to approximately 740 kg in FY2021, and its intensity was maintained at approximately 0.01 kg per thousand revenue in FY2021 and FY2020.
- During the Reporting Period, the Group participated a waste paper recycling collection campaign and recycled approximately 1,470 kg of used paper stored at office for years.
- Group’s energy consumption has decreased by approximately 9.3% from approximately 146,139 kWh in FY2020 to approximately 132,563 kWh in FY2021. This is due to the decreases in vehicle usage and electricity consumption at premises as a result of reduction of face-to-face business meetings and work from home arrangement in light of the COVID-19 pandemic.

Climate Goals & Targets
- Not disclosed
- Maintain or reduce total GHG emissions intensity by FY2030 (baseline: 0.74 tCO2e per revenue in million in FY2022).
- Maintain or reduce total non-hazardous waste intensity by FY2030 (baseline: 11.86 kg per revenue in million in FY2022).
- Maintain or reduce total energy consumption intensity by FY2030 (baseline: 2,056.04 kWh per revenue in million in FY2022).
